當前位置: 首頁>>代碼示例>>Java>>正文


Java CommentedYamlConfiguration.set方法代碼示例

本文整理匯總了Java中com.hm.mcshared.file.CommentedYamlConfiguration.set方法的典型用法代碼示例。如果您正苦於以下問題:Java CommentedYamlConfiguration.set方法的具體用法?Java CommentedYamlConfiguration.set怎麽用?Java CommentedYamlConfiguration.set使用的例子?那麽, 這裏精選的方法代碼示例或許可以為您提供幫助。您也可以進一步了解該方法所在com.hm.mcshared.file.CommentedYamlConfiguration的用法示例。


在下文中一共展示了CommentedYamlConfiguration.set方法的3個代碼示例,這些例子默認根據受歡迎程度排序。您可以為喜歡或者感覺有用的代碼點讚,您的評價將有助於係統推薦出更棒的Java代碼示例。

示例1: addNewCategory

import com.hm.mcshared.file.CommentedYamlConfiguration; //導入方法依賴的package包/類
/**
 * Adds a new category to the configuration file, and includes it in the DisabledCategories list.
 *
 * @param config
 * @param categoryName
 * @param categoryComment
 */
private void addNewCategory(CommentedYamlConfiguration config, String categoryName, String categoryComment) {
	if (!config.getKeys(false).contains(categoryName)) {
		Map<Object, Object> emptyMap = new HashMap<>();
		config.set(categoryName, emptyMap, categoryComment);
		// As no achievements are set, we initially disable this new category.
		List<String> disabledCategories = config.getList("DisabledCategories");
		disabledCategories.add(categoryName);
		config.set("DisabledCategories", disabledCategories);
		updatePerformed = true;
	}
}
 
開發者ID:PyvesB,項目名稱:AdvancedAchievements,代碼行數:19,代碼來源:FileUpdater.java

示例2: updateSetting

import com.hm.mcshared.file.CommentedYamlConfiguration; //導入方法依賴的package包/類
/**
 * Updates the configuration file to include a new setting with its default value and its comments (each comment
 * String corresponding to a separate line).
 *
 * @param file
 * @param name
 * @param value
 * @param comments
 */
private void updateSetting(CommentedYamlConfiguration file, String name, Object value, String... comments) {
	if (!file.getKeys(true).contains(name)) {
		file.set(name, value, comments);
		updatePerformed = true;
	}
}
 
開發者ID:PyvesB,項目名稱:AdvancedAchievements,代碼行數:16,代碼來源:FileUpdater.java

示例3: updateSetting

import com.hm.mcshared.file.CommentedYamlConfiguration; //導入方法依賴的package包/類
/**
 * Updates the configuration file to include a new setting with its default value and its comments.
 * 
 * @param file
 * @param name
 * @param value
 * @param comments
 */
private void updateSetting(CommentedYamlConfiguration file, String name, Object value, String... comments) {
	if (!file.getKeys(false).contains(name)) {
		file.set(name, value, comments);
		updatePerformed = true;
	}
}
 
開發者ID:PyvesB,項目名稱:PetMaster,代碼行數:15,代碼來源:PetMaster.java


注:本文中的com.hm.mcshared.file.CommentedYamlConfiguration.set方法示例由純淨天空整理自Github/MSDocs等開源代碼及文檔管理平台,相關代碼片段篩選自各路編程大神貢獻的開源項目,源碼版權歸原作者所有,傳播和使用請參考對應項目的License;未經允許,請勿轉載。